The Basic Steps to Turn On Headlights (Works for Most Vehicles)

At its core, turning on headlights is a simple process, but the exact steps can vary slightly depending on your car’s make, model, and year. However, nearly all vehicles follow one of two common designs: a rotary dial (knob) or a lever/switch (often integrated with the windshield wiper controls). Here’s how to identify and use both:

1. Rotary Dial (Knob) Systems

This is the most widespread design, found in cars from brands like Toyota, Honda, Ford, and Nissan. The headlight control knob is typically located on the right side of the steering wheel, within easy reach of your right hand. To turn on your headlights:

  • Start by ensuring your vehicle is powered on (ignition in “ON” or “ACCESSORY” mode; you don’t need to start the engine).
  • Locate the rotary dial. It’s usually labeled with icons: a sun (for daytime running lights, or DRLs), a small light bulb (for parking lights), and a larger light bulb with a downward slant (for low beams, the standard “headlights” setting). Some dials also include an “AUTO” position.
  • Rotate the dial clockwise from its default position (often starting at “OFF” or “DRL”). The first click will activate your parking lights (small, dim lights in the front and rear). The second click will turn on your low beams (brighter, focused lights that illuminate the road directly ahead).

2. Lever/Integrated Switch Systems

Some vehicles—especially those from European brands like BMW, Mercedes-Benz, or Volkswagen—mount the headlight controls on the end of the windshield wiper lever. Here’s how to use them:

  • With the ignition in “ON” mode, locate the lever protruding from the right side of the steering column (the same lever you use to activate the wipers).
  • Look for a button or toggle on the lever itself. In many cases, there’s a dedicated “headlight” icon (a large light bulb) on the lever’s underside or a separate button nearby.
  • Press or slide the switch to the “ON” position. Again, this will typically cycle through parking lights and low beams with each press.

Key Notes for Specific Vehicle Types

While the above steps cover 90% of cars on the road, some vehicles have unique designs. Here’s what to watch for if you drive:

  • Electric Vehicles (EVs) like Tesla, Nissan Leaf, or Chevrolet Bolt: EVs often use the same rotary dial or lever systems as gas-powered cars, but some (like Teslas) may include additional options in the touchscreen menu. For example, Tesla’s center console screen lets you toggle headlights manually, even if the default is “AUTO.” Always verify with your owner’s manual, but physical controls usually take precedence.
  • Older Vehicles (Pre-2000s): Older cars may have a separate headlight switch on the dashboard, often near the ignition. These are less common today but require you to pull or push a toggle to activate low beams.
  • Automatic Headlights (AUTO Mode): Many modern vehicles include an “AUTO” setting on the headlight dial. When engaged, sensors detect ambient light (e.g., sunset, tunnel entry, heavy cloud cover) and automatically switch between parking lights and low beams. To use AUTO, simply rotate the dial to the “AUTO” icon. Keep in mind: AUTO works best in consistent lighting conditions; during sudden changes (like a streetlight flickering out), it may take a few seconds to respond. Always double-check your headlights are on in low-light situations, even with AUTO enabled.

When to Use Headlights (It’s Not Just for Nighttime!)

A common mistake among drivers is only using headlights at night. In reality, headlights are critical for visibility anytime visibility is reduced. Here’s when to flip the switch:

  • Dusk, Dawn, or Overcast Days: Even if it’s not fully dark, low light can make your vehicle harder to see. Parking lights are insufficient here—low beams ensure other drivers spot you from 500+ feet away.
  • Rain, Snow, or Fog: Precipitation scatters light, making roads darker and reducing visibility. Low beams cut through mist and rain better than high beams (which reflect off water droplets and create glare).
  • Tunnels or Underpasses: These areas block natural light, so headlights are mandatory to see the road and signal your presence to oncoming traffic.
  • Parking Lots or Dimly Lit Areas: Even during the day, parking lots with tall buildings or trees can be dim. Low beams help you see pedestrians, curbs, and other cars.

What About High Beams?

High beams (the brighter setting, often marked with a blue icon) are designed for extremely dark roads with no oncoming traffic. They project light farther (up to 1,000 feet) but can blind other drivers if misused. Here’s how to use them safely:

  • Switch to high beams by rotating the dial one more click past low beams (or pressing the lever/button again, depending on your vehicle). A blue light on your dashboard will confirm they’re active.
  • Dim your high beams immediately when you spot an oncoming vehicle (to avoid glare) or when following another car (to prevent reflecting off their rearview mirror).
  • Never use high beams in fog, snow, or rain—they amplify light scattering and reduce visibility further.

Troubleshooting: What If Your Headlights Won’t Turn On?

Even with the best knowledge, headlight issues can happen. Here’s a step-by-step guide to diagnose common problems:

1. Check the Obvious First

  • Is the vehicle powered on? Headlights won’t activate if the ignition is in “OFF” mode. Try turning the key to “ON” or pressing the start button (without starting the engine).
  • Are you in the correct mode? If using a rotary dial, ensure you didn’t stop at “parking lights” instead of low beams. For lever systems, confirm you pressed the headlight button fully.
  • Is the “AUTO” mode interfering? If set to AUTO, try switching to manual “ON” to test if the headlights respond.

2. Inspect Fuses

A blown fuse is one of the most common causes of non-functional headlights. Your owner’s manual will list the location of the fuse box (usually under the dashboard or in the engine compartment) and the specific fuse for headlights (labeled “HEAD” or “HEADLAMP”).

  • Turn off the vehicle and ignition.
  • Open the fuse box and locate the headlight fuse. Use a fuse puller (or a pair of pliers) to remove it.
  • Inspect the metal wire inside the fuse. If it’s broken or melted, replace it with a fuse of the same amperage (never use a higher-rated fuse).

3. Test the Bulbs

If fuses are intact, the issue may be a burned-out bulb.

  • For halogen bulbs: Remove the bulb cover (located in the engine compartment or under the hood) and gently pull the bulb out. Inspect the filament—if it’s broken, replace the bulb.
  • For LED bulbs: These are less likely to burn out but can fail. If your vehicle uses LEDs, you may need a professional diagnosis, as they’re often integrated into complex assemblies.

4. Check the Headlight Switch

If fuses and bulbs are good, the problem could be with the headlight switch itself. Over time, switches can wear out or become loose.

  • Listen for a “click” when rotating the dial or pressing the lever. If there’s no click, the switch may be faulty.
  • In some cases, cleaning the switch contacts with electrical contact cleaner can resolve intermittent issues.

5. When to Seek Professional Help

If none of the above steps work, the issue may be with the vehicle’s wiring, a faulty relay, or a problem with the body control module (BCM)—especially in newer cars with advanced electronics. A certified mechanic or dealership can use diagnostic tools to pinpoint the issue.
